W134 SMR is a 2000 Skoda Fabia in White with a 1,397c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2000 Skoda Fabia models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.9% with a typical mileage of 69,284 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Skoda Fabia f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 104,456 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W134 SMR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Skoda Fabia typ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 26 years old, this Skoda Fabia is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
